Transaction e108014865288317c7785614f183d897bb48fd611110b445d957fe0c2280d013
1 Input
1 Output
-
e108014865288317c7785614f183d897bb48fd611110b445d957fe0c2280d013:0
- value
- 594933
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 77f42839178517cd864af745298bd66c068ebec4 OP_EQUAL
- address
- 3CdGphtRAMBhYTtjzLYw8QAdpzQ54h3HAK